Finished Goods Inventory
The total value of all completed products that are ready for sale but have not yet been sold.
Direct Materials Budget
An estimation of the raw materials required for production and their anticipated costs, aiding in financial planning and control.
Cash Payments
Cash payments are transactions in which money is transferred from one party to another to settle a debt or purchase goods or services.
Credit Sales
Sales where the customer is allowed to make payment at a later date, extending credit to the buyer.
